Health insurance Data Hack of New York

Big apple insurance provider Excellus BlueCross BlueShield currently revealed that hackers infiltrated their laptop systems and people belonging to a number of its affiliates. The breach positioned more than 10 million members’ non-public statistics at danger.

Excellus stated it first became aware about the incident on August five at which time it notified the FBI and reached out to FireEye’s Mandiant incident reaction division to behavior an evaluation of its IT structures. Attackers may have had get admission to to touchy facts including names, beginning dates, addresses, Social safety numbers, mailing addresses, phone numbers, member identification numbers, financial account information and claims facts.

The insurer stated it has all started the technique of notifying affected people. What’s greater, Excellus will provide the ones at danger with years of free identification theft safety services thru Kroll and credit score tracking via TransUnion.

Medical-related cyber assaults are quickly turning into a common incidence. The biggest in latest memory changed into an attack in opposition to Anthem in February wherein eighty million private information had been compromised. As CNET adds, there were numerous smaller attacks as properly.

In June, an worker with Montefiore scientific center turned into indicted for supporting thieve 12,000 health-related data. A month later, the UCLA fitness system stated hackers controlled to get entry to four.5 million patient records.

WhatsApp Cross the 900 Million Milestones

WhatsApp CEO Jan Koum has announced in a facebook publish that the cellular messaging app has reached 900 million lively month-to-month customers after one hundred million new human beings signed up to the carrier in the ultimate 5 months.

The facebook-owned business enterprise introduced returned in January that it had reached the seven-hundred million person landmark, reaching 800 million simply three months later. At this rate, WhatsApp looks set to healthy its parent’s 1 billion month-to-month energetic customers landmark quite quickly, possibly within this yr. The new figures places the range of WhatsApp customers ahead of facebook’s very own messaging provider.

facebook obtained WhatsApp in February closing year for an eye-watering $19 billion greenbacks, its most high-priced buyout to this point and the second one biggest tech acquisition ever, dropping out best to HP's acquisition of Compaq, at $33.4 billion.

In January the cellular messaging app released WhatsApp web - a computing device net consumer that mirrors conversations from the cell app - on Android, windows phone and Blackberry. The provider become lately delivered to iOS in spite of the business enterprise previously claiming “Apple platform boundaries” might prevent it from doing so.

WhatsApp is speedy taking over from texting as the primary way of cellular communique for lots human beings. The app has visible large increase in developing markets which includes Brazil, Russia and particularly India, which accounted for 70 million of WhatsApp’s customers in Novemeber.

Google Chrome 45 Better in Performance Consume Low Ram

One of the maximum talked about troubles concerning Google Chrome is its memory intake, with the famous browser frequently taking more than its honest percentage of RAM simply to display a few webpages. Inside the modern-day model of Chrome, Google is in the end trying to rectify this issue and make the browser more green to apply throughout a wide variety of gadgets.

In Chrome 45, Google has applied a new garbage collection gadget that attempts to clean up unused reminiscence in idle tabs. This new gadget reduces RAM usage by means of round 10% on average, however Google saw even extra reductions (up to twenty-five%) in complicated web apps along with Gmail.

Google also desires to make starting Chrome a miles quicker experience, and they are achieving this via prioritizing the recovery of your most recently regarded tabs when you release the browser. Only customers who have set their browser to "maintain wherein you left off" will see these improvements, but it ought to make the technique of returning to browsing plenty faster.

If your laptop doesn't have enough memory to be had to restore all your tabs, Chrome will now pause the recovery process for a number of the least used tabs, allowing customers to click on-to-restore them when they virtually want to get admission to them at a later date.

This new version of Chrome also brings Google's stepped forward Flash control device that pauses any flash content no longer essential to the web site, such as Flash commercials or pointless animations. Google will permit this putting through default for all users over the next few weeks, and the trade ought to translate into up to fifteen% higher battery lifestyles.

Chrome 45 is now to be had to down load for computer customers, and those with computerized updates enabled should find themselves already jogging the updated internet browser.
